What is 22/39 Divided By 6/5

Answer: 2239÷65\frac{22}{39}\div\frac{6}{5} = 55117\frac{55}{117}

Solving 2239÷65\frac{22}{39}\div\frac{6}{5}

  • Rewrite the Division as Multiplication by the Reciprocal:

2239÷65=2239×56\frac{22}{39} \div \frac{6}{5} = \frac{22}{39} \times \frac{5}{6}

  • Multiply the Numerators: 22×5=11022 \times 5 = 110
  • Multiply the Denominators: 39×6=23439 \times 6 = 234
  • Form the New Fraction: 2239×65=110234\frac{22}{39} \times \frac{6}{5} = \frac{110}{234}

Let's Simplify 110234\frac{110}{234}

  • Find the Greatest Common Divisor (GCD) of 110110 and 234234. The GCD of 110110 and 234234 is 22.
  • Divide both the numerator and the denominator by the GCD:110÷2234÷2=55117\frac{110 \div 2}{234 \div 2} = \frac{55}{117}

Answer 2239÷65=55117\frac{22}{39}\div\frac{6}{5} = \frac{55}{117}
